    The production of the film started in April 2007. This is the first time Aparna Sen has made a film based on someone else's story. This movie is based on the title story of The Japanese Wife and Other Stories by Bengali Indian author Kunal Basu, who writes from Oxford and is an engineer by training.

    Wife to be Sacrificed (生贄夫人, Ikenie Fujin) (1974) is a Japanese soft-core pornographic S&M film starring Naomi Tani and directed by Masaru Konuma. The film was produced by Nikkatsu studios as part of their Roman Porno series.

    Yearning (乱れる, Midareru, lit."Confused") is a 1964 Japanese drama film directed by Mikio Naruse and starring Hideko Takamine and Yūzō Kayama. [1] [2] The story centers on a war widow whose deceased husband's family plans to drive her out of the shop which she runs in the family's house.

    Slave Widow (奴隷未亡人, Dorei mibōjin) is a 1967 Japanese pink film directed by Mamoru Watanabe and starring Noriko Tatsumi.Along with Tatsumi, the first "Queen" of Japanese soft-core pornography, the film's cast includes Mari Imai and an early appearance by Naomi Tani, two other major stars of pink film.

    Lady Sazen and the Drenched Swallow Sword [a] (also known as Left Fencer) is a 1969 Japanese samurai drama and action film, directed by Kimiyoshi Yasuda. [2] Michiyo Okusu plays the role of the one-eyed, one-armed swords-woman O-kin.
